Transaction 2424ba14fe453e2ee63f14fc9acd1cc40be570d068c800ed1c75e2f4a0952706

71 Input
1 Outputs
  • 2424ba14fe453e2ee63f14fc9acd1cc40be570d068c800ed1c75e2f4a0952706:0
  • value  983249800
    address  bc1qm34lsc65zpw79lxes69zkqmk6ee3ewf0j77s3h